In my latest trip to Lidl we found Humitas
Called Tamales in Mexico
Its basically choclo (sweetcorn but not quite as sweet, although these are a bit sweeter than usual), mashed up with some onion, pimenton, and basil, and put into a block within the husks (leaves) and baked. Yes they aren’t like you get at a roadside cafe in Pucon but good enough when its been 3 years since you last had them
These are a little dry, usually that happens when the choclo is too ripe, but with some pebre (a chilean tomato salsa) or ensalada chilena (more tomatoes) , they moisten up a bit.
